Transaction 499891081bac66ae80990ef6dc3346eb7ab96123f0aeb6819e0472c1b035a7ca

1 Input
2 Outputs
  • 499891081bac66ae80990ef6dc3346eb7ab96123f0aeb6819e0472c1b035a7ca:0
  • value  689829
    address  3BxuwTggUaTXweeqXH6J4NSZ4Bmm8aF4zD
  • 499891081bac66ae80990ef6dc3346eb7ab96123f0aeb6819e0472c1b035a7ca:1
  • value  579303880
    address  1GgDSZheNTcdAJrPMppctEaSgKX2PAYNKK